I think the full OpenObject - OpenERP stuff is very clearly stated on the web 
page. I'll make a short resume: OpenObject is the platform. OpenERP is a set of 
modules (functionality) desgined to work as an ERP on that platform. You could 
write your own ERP or any other application using OpenObject.
